The waveform preview in Clipforge renders from a downsampled peak file rather than the raw audio, generated at upload time by the Brindle worker pool. This keeps scrubbing responsive even on hour-long sessions, at the cost of a few seconds of preprocessing. For the release, we froze the downsampling parameters after testing against Orla's podcast corpus — changing them invalidates every cached peak file. The shipped constants are these.

limits module of fafog-tawef:
CAPS = {
    "belath": 369,
    "queneth": 818,
    "ralwyn": 169,
    "goriel": 1004,
    "novvan": 808,
}

Quick note for team assistants: the new sixth floor at Harrowdene Court opens Monday, and yes, it's as nice as the photos. Visitors heading up there must still sign in at the ground-floor desk first — no exceptions, even for regulars. Escort them via the north lifts only, as the south bank isn't commissioned yet. The floor's glass entry door runs on a temporary keypad until badge readers arrive; the interim code is below.

turnstile pass: bdg-YEOZLM-79341408

Welcome aboard — please read this carefully before touching the ranker. We changed several default weights after the Harfield relevance audit showed title-field boosting was drowning out recency signals for short queries. Synonym expansion is now off by default for queries under three tokens, and the phrase-match slop was tightened from two to one. These defaults apply to all new index profiles; existing profiles keep their pinned values. The complete set of new defaults is listed below.

config for yahof-tajop:
zorath:
  pin: 7493
  metrics_host: metrics.zorath.tolvaqsys.internal
  tenant: praiel
  seal: seal_fd9cd4f1

## Changelog — v4.2.0: Consent banner defaults changed

As of this release, the Lumivale consent banner ships enabled by default in all regions, with implicit-consent mode removed entirely. If you joined recently: this reverses the opt-in behavior from v3.x, so downstream analytics events will drop until users accept. Please review the new defaults carefully before deploying. The current production settings are as follows.

config for tagug-tajep:
[fenmir]
host = fenmir.qorvelsys.internal
user = fenmir_svc
database = fenmir_prod